# ps aux | less
其中,
-A:显示所有进程
a:显示终端中包括其它用户的所有进程
x:显示无控制终端的进程
任务:查看系统中的每个进程。
# ps -A
# ps -e
任务:查看非root运行的进程
# ps -U root -u root -N
任务:查看用户vivek运行的进程
# ps -u vivek
任务:top命令
top命令提供了运行中系统的动态实时视图。在命令提示行中输入top:
查看系统所有正在运行的进程,可以用ps aux命令(它的-a参数表示,不与终端有关的进程也显示出来)。还有一个和ps命令相似的命令是pstree,pstree命令用于列出正在运行的进程的进程树,所谓进程树就是显示有关系的进程的相关性,也就是显示父子进程之间的关系。pstree命令的常见用法是:pstree -Aup-A参数表示:显示出来的进程树连接,用ASCII字符来显示-u参数表示:列出进程的所属用户-p参数表示:列出每个进程的PIDps命令和pstree命令是选取一个时间点的进程状态,还有一个top命令可以持续检测进程运行状态,它显示的是动态的信息,有点像Windows的任务管理器(不过top命令是命令行),使用方法:top -d 数字-d参数后面接一个数字表示几秒更新一次显示,一般可以设置成2,表示2秒一更新。您好,方法Linux中常用的查看进程的命令是:ps该命令可以确定有哪些进程正在运行和运行的状态、进程是否结束、进程有没有僵尸、哪些进程占用了过多的资源等信息,常用于监控后台进程的工作情况使用man ps命令可以查看该命令的介绍和用例,使用ps -ef查看所有进程,输出信息如图。使用ps axu,查看所有进程,输出信息如图。如果想查询特定进程,可以使用(1)ps -ef|grep 名称。(2)ps aux|grep 名称。欢迎分享,转载请注明来源:内存溢出
评论列表(0条)